How do I stop job-hopping when every role eventually burns me out?

Look for the pattern underneath the exits: unclear expectations, sensory overload, too many meetings, no recovery time, or constant masking. Job-hopping is often treated like a character flaw, but it can be useful data. Before the next role, write your non-negotiables, your early warning signs, and the supports you will ask for before you are already depleted.
